ChatFunctionCall class
- Annotations
-
- @freezed
Constructors
- ChatFunctionCall({required String name, required String arguments})
-
constfactory
-
ChatFunctionCall.fromJson(Map<
String, Object?> json) -
factory
Properties
- arguments → String
-
The arguments to call the function with, as generated by the model in
JSON format. Note that the model does not always generate valid JSON,
and may hallucinate parameters not defined by your function schema.
Validate the arguments in your code before calling your function.
no setterinherited
-
copyWith
→ $ChatFunctionCallCopyWith<
ChatFunctionCall> -
no setterinherited
- hashCode → int
-
The hash code for this object.
no setterinherited
- name → String
-
The name of the function to call.
no setterinherited
- runtimeType → Type
-
A representation of the runtime type of the object.
no setterinherited
Methods
-
noSuchMethod(
Invocation invocation) → dynamic -
Invoked when a nonexistent method or property is accessed.
inherited
-
toJson(
) → Map< String, dynamic> -
inherited
-
toString(
) → String -
A string representation of this object.
inherited
Operators
-
operator ==(
Object other) → bool -
The equality operator.
inherited